What gearing are you running? Today was my first day with my sc104x4 and im trying the 540 set-up. Ive been doing alot of gearing testing started with a 21 and ended at a 15/93 and my temps stopped going down it appeared after 6 minutes of driving hard they are at 180-185.
Im running an lrp x12 octa 5.5 with an optional 12.5mm rotor, im going to try the 13mm rotor(didnt realize there was one when i ordered the 12.5mm rotor)
Its super fast and still plenty of torque until it gets hot.
Got a pair of associated fans i may install in front of the motor but would have to do some dremeling.
On the big track I run a 14/93 will about 25% boost in duel mode or 16/93 in with zero (blinky mode). I have a fan I mounted and last weekend temps we not hot enough to even temp (warm at best). Being smooth helps keep the temps down.